1. Sarajevo – The Cultural Heart

The capital, Sarajevo is a city of East-West meeting. Its cultural blend is represented by the historic Baščarshija bazaar, Latin Bridge and the colorful cafes. Tourists will be able to visit the museums to learn about the rich history of the city and taste some local delicacies such as ćevapi. 2. Mostar – Stari Most & Beyond

Mostar is the city known due to its Stari Most (Old Bridge) listed on the UNESCO list. See brave divers thrown into Neretva River or walk around the Old Bazaar Kujundziluk. Mostar is an attractive city with its quaint streets, cafes on the river, and historical sites that are a must to see by travelers who want to capture photos and have a touch of culture.

3. Blagaj – Riverside Serenity

Blagaj is a quiet town where the Blagaj Tekke, a 16th-century Dervish monastery at the head of the Buna River, is located. A peaceful experience is provided by canoeing or walking through the river. 4. Kravice Waterfalls – Nature’s Beauty

Kravice Waterfalls is a natural heaven that can be appropriate to the family and the adventurous people. Tourists are immersed in greenery and will be able to swim, picnic or hike on the trails. 5. Počitelj – A Medieval Gem

Poctitelj is a beautiful medieval village with cobblestone streets, stone houses and a fortress on the banks of Neretva River. Strolls will show ancient mosques, crafts stores and beautiful vistas. This village is a destination to both the historical and photographic tourists.

6. Jajce – Waterfalls & History

The Pliva Waterfall and a medieval castle are found in Jajce, a mixture of nature and history. Visit local museums, catacombs and scenic hiking paths. Jajce is worth visiting on your trip to Bosnia because of its beauty of nature and historical interest.

7. Travnik – Ottoman Heritage

The former Ottoman provincial capital, Travnik, is the source of colorful architecture, historic mosques, and local culinary delights. 8. Sutjeska National Park – Adventure & Wildlife

Sutjeska National Park is an outdoor haven. Trek to Peručica forest or see wildlife or climb Maglić Mountain. Camping, trekking and nature photography will be enjoyed by the family and adventurous visitors of this clean environment.

9. Trebinje – Southern Charm

Trebinje is an attractive town with riverside cafes, old bridges and vineyards. Tourists may sample wine, tour the old town and have a rest along the Trebišnjica River. It is an elusive destination because of its serene nature and cultural experiences.

10. Banja Luka – History Meets Modernity

The second-largest city is Banja Luka that is a combination of historical and modern culture. The Kastel Fortress, the Vrbas River, crowded markets, and cultural events make the city an entertaining place to be.
